On Mon, Dec 21, 1998 at 10:25:33AM -0800, Chris G. Demetriou wrote:
> Allen Briggs <briggs@canolog.ninthwonder.com> writes:
> > I was wondering if anyone's found a good source for mounting brackets to
> > mount a 2.5" drive in a SHARK.
> 
> the 2.5" drive i've got in one of my sharks has a little metal carrier
> that it lives in.
> 
> I velcro'd that to the hard/stable plastic surfaces around the smart
> card reader.
> 
> Not quite a mounting bracket, but it seems to do OK.  8-)

Heh.  I used a 1/2"x6" piece of gaffer's tape wrapped around drive and
smart-card reader at each end.  Since I don't ever want to use the
smart-card reader, this worked great.  The only thing I'm somewhat worried
about with this mounting location is that the mounting hardware, whatever
it is, almost necessarily obstructs airflow over the StrongARM CPU.  And,
in fact, things do seem to get kinda warm in there (though nowhere else on
the motherboard)... no problems yet, however.
